当前位置:嗨网首页>书籍在线阅读

10-字符串

  
选择背景色: 黄橙 洋红 淡粉 水蓝 草绿 白色 选择字体: 宋体 黑体 微软雅黑 楷体 选择字体大小: 恢复默认

3.7 字符串

字符串是简单的文本数据(单词string来自于“string of characters”--string最早是在18世纪末被排字工人用到,后来一些数学家也沿用了它,用来表示具有一定顺序的符号序列。)

字符串在JavaScript中表示Unicode文本。Unicode是一个计算机行业标准,用来表示文本数据,它涵盖了字符的字符码,以及大多数人类语言中的符号(甚至包含了让人惊讶的“语言”,比如说Emoji)。Unicode可以在任何语言中表示文本,但这不意味着能识别Unicode的软件也能够正确的识别每一个字符码。本书中,会坚持使用一些很常见的Unicode字符,它们几乎都能在浏览器和控制台中可用。如果遇到独特的字符或者语言文字,可能需要针对Unicode做一些额外的学习研究,弄明白怎么识别字符码。

在JavaScript中,单引号、双引号或者重音符[2]都可以表示字符串字面量。重音符是在ES6引入的,它是为了启用模板字符串,这些内容马上会讲到。